Is Ulladulla Harbour (Australia) Worth Visiting?
Ulladulla Harbour is absolutely worth visiting! It's a charming spot on the New South Wales South Coast, known for its picturesque scenery and relaxed atmosphere. The harbour is a working fishing port, offering a glimpse into the local seafood industry, and is a popular destination for tourists seeking a tranquil escape.
What makes Ulladulla Harbour so appealing is its blend of natural beauty and local culture. From the colourful fishing boats bobbing in the water to the stunning coastal views, there's something for everyone to enjoy. It's all about experiencing the authentic Aussie coastal life.
Opening Hours & Best Time to Visit Ulladulla Harbour (Australia)
Planning your trip to Ulladulla Harbour? Here's what you need to know about the best time to visit and what to expect. Knowing the best time to see the harbour will help you make the most of your visit.
- Opening Hours: Ulladulla Harbour is accessible 24 hours a day, 7 days a week, as it's a public space. However, individual businesses around the harbour (restaurants, shops, etc.) will have their own opening hours.
- Best Time to Visit: The best time to visit Ulladulla Harbour is during the shoulder seasons – spring (September to November) and autumn (March to May). The weather is pleasant, and the crowds are smaller than in the peak summer months.
- Best Time to See: For the freshest seafood and the most activity, visit the harbour in the early morning when the fishing boats return with their catch. The sunsets over the harbour are also spectacular.
- Busy vs. Less Busy: Weekends and public holidays tend to be busier. If you prefer a quieter experience, visit on a weekday. January is the busiest month due to school holidays.
- Estimated Visit Duration: Allow at least 2-3 hours to explore the harbour, enjoy a meal, and take in the views. You could easily spend a whole day if you plan to do some fishing or explore the nearby beaches.

How To Go to Ulladulla Harbour (Australia)
Getting to Ulladulla Harbour is relatively straightforward, whether you're driving or using public transport. Here's a guide on how to get there.
- By Car: Ulladulla is located on the Princes Highway (A1), approximately 3 hours south of Sydney and 2.5 hours east of Canberra. Simply follow the highway and look for signs to Ulladulla Harbour.
- Public Transport: While there isn't a direct train line to Ulladulla, you can take a train to Bomaderry (Nowra) and then catch a bus to Ulladulla. Premier Motor Service also operates bus services from Sydney and Canberra to Ulladulla.
- Ride Hailing: Ride hailing services are available in Ulladulla, but availability may be limited, especially during off-peak hours.
- Airport Routes: The closest airport is Moruya Airport (MYA), which is about an hour's drive south of Ulladulla. You can hire a car at the airport or arrange for a transfer to Ulladulla.
- Public Transport Tips: Check the Premier Motor Service website for bus timetables and book your tickets in advance, especially during peak season.
Things To Do in or near the Ulladulla Harbour
Ulladulla Harbour and its surroundings offer a wide range of activities and attractions. Whether you're looking for adventure or relaxation, there's something for everyone. Here are some nearby attractions and nearby activities to consider.
- Activities in Ulladulla Harbour:
- Fishing: Cast a line from the breakwall or join a fishing charter for a chance to catch some local fish.
- Boat Tours: Take a scenic boat tour of the harbour and coastline.
- Seafood Dining: Enjoy fresh seafood at one of the harbour's many restaurants.
- Walk the Breakwall: Stroll along the breakwall for stunning views of the harbour and ocean.
- Visit the Ulladulla Sea Pool: Take a dip in the safe and sheltered waters of the Ulladulla Sea Pool.
- Activities Nearby Ulladulla Harbour:
- Pigeon House Mountain Didthul: Hike to the summit of this iconic mountain for panoramic views of the region.
- Mollymook Beach: Relax on the golden sands of Mollymook Beach, known for its excellent surfing and swimming.
- Narrawallee Inlet: Explore the tranquil waters of Narrawallee Inlet, perfect for kayaking and paddleboarding.
- Cupitt's Estate: Visit this winery, brewery, and restaurant for a taste of the local produce.
- Bawley Point: Discover the secluded beaches and stunning rock formations of Bawley Point.

Where to Eat Inside or near Ulladulla Harbour (Australia)
Ulladulla and the surrounding Shoalhaven Shire offer a variety of dining options to suit all tastes. From fresh seafood to local street food, you're sure to find something delicious. Here are some places to eat and where to go for lunch.
- Cafes/Restaurants:
- Rick Stein at Bannisters, Mollymook: A fine dining experience with a focus on fresh seafood, located a short drive from Ulladulla.
- The Treehouse Cafe, Ulladulla: A popular spot for breakfast, lunch, and coffee, with a relaxed atmosphere and outdoor seating.
- Pilgrims Vegetarian Cafe, Milton: A vegetarian cafe offering delicious and healthy meals, located in the nearby town of Milton.
- Local Street Food:
- Meat Pies: A classic Aussie snack, available at most bakeries and takeaway shops.
- Sausage Sizzle: A fundraising staple, often found outside hardware stores and community events.
- Fish and Chips: A must-try when visiting the coast, available at many takeaway shops around Ulladulla Harbour.
